Junior Financial Analyst

Abbott is a global healthcare leader that helps people live more fully at all stages of life. The Junior Financial Analyst will embark on a rotational Finance career path in FP&A, supporting Abbott’s Corporate functions by executing financial processes and analytics to aid strategic business decisions.

Responsibilities

Learn key financial processes and activities, including budgeting, analytics, business support and general accounting. Includes training on SAP Financial modules and Oracle/Hyperion planning systems
Serves as a finance partner for one or several Corporate functions: Business Solutions and Technology/IT, Engineering, Legal, Procurement or Finance
Leveraging Abbott Shared Services organization, executes monthly close activities, provides clear and meaningful financial reporting and commentary. Ensures compliance and champions internal controls and procedures
Develops forecasts and prepares supporting analytics and review materials for presentation to business partners and Finance leaders. Helps to manage risks and opportunities through the use of external and internal signals and data
Partners with the business and finance manager to review and analyze projects. Assists with preparation and review of Requests for Capital Expenditure (RCEs). Provides analytical support for contract negotiations
Participates in the consolidation of financial results and forecasts for part or all of a Corporate function. Assists manager with ad-hoc analysis and preparation of review materials for presentation to Business and Finance leaders
Offer ideas and recommendations for continuous improvements and simplifications in financial and business processes
Actively promotes positive team environment. Participates in talent development opportunities including training and mentoring. Prioritizes self-development and continuous learning

Required

Degree in Finance or Accounting. Minimum of a 3.0 grade point average or equivalent
0-2 years of experience in financial planning, analysis or accounting
Demonstrated leadership ability in organizations or activities
Proficient with financial modeling, systems, tools including Excel and PowerPoint
Strong interpersonal skills, ability to interact with and support business partners
Strong written and verbal communication skills
Ability to work on multiple priorities and execute in a fast-paced environment
